My understanding of borax is that it is a fire retardant, mold and fungus inhibitor, an insect and other pest replant, and generally non toxic to humans, although it sometimes has small amounts of arsenic or some other similar highly toxic chemical in it, so babies, or anyone, should not ingest it without testing it first.

I didn't know is was an insecticide.
